Important Tax Dates

Updated: Apr 21, 2020

January 1, 2020 Earliest date for 2020 TFSA contribution of up to $6,000

March 2, 2020 Final day for 2019 RRSP contribution.


For taxpayers who died in 2019, final day for contributions to a surviving

spouse’s RRSP and obtain a deduction in Home Buyer’s Plan repayment due

Personal Tax Deadlines 2020


SELF-EMPLOYED

If you or your spouse earned business income in 2019 then your tax return is due Monday June 15, 2020.

Taxes owing are still due April 30, 2020 even though the actual filing of the return is not due

until June.


NOT SELF-EMPLOYED

If you and your spouse do not earn self-employment income, then your tax return and taxes

owing are both due April 30, 2020. This is the most common scenario for tax payers.

If you are required to pay tax installments in 2020, they are due:


• March 15th

• June 15th

• September 15th

• December 15th


June 15 Deadline to file HST returns for self-employed individuals with a December 31 yearend.


U.S. Tax Returns Deadlines:

April 15 Deadline to file U.S. individual income tax returns for 2019 or 6-month

extension requests.


April 15 Deadline to file 2019 report of Foreign Bank and Financial Accounts,

FinCEN report 114 (formerly FBAR), for U.S. citizens living in Canada.


June 15 Deadline to file 2019 U.S. individual income tax return for U.S. citizen or

resident alien residing abroad and U.S. non-resident with no withholding tax
